Workflow analytics show how users move through a Workflow and how they interact with each message. Use them to identify drop-off points, measure email and push engagement, and understand how effectively the Workflow drives users to the finish criteria.
Open the analytics view
- Go to Workflows in Studio and select the Workflow you want to analyze.
- Switch to the Analytics view using the toggle at the top of the canvas.
- Click any node on the canvas to see its metrics in the side panel.

Date range
Use the date range selector at the top to filter all metrics on the canvas. You can view any period up to a maximum of 60 days. Changing the range updates every node's metrics simultaneously.

Start analytics
Click the Start node to see how many users entered the Workflow during the selected period, along with the change compared to the previous period. A daily chart shows enrollment over time.
Users who time out still appear in Start analytics but may not appear in Finish analytics.

Email analytics
Click any Email node to see an engagement chart and a metrics table for the selected period. The available metrics:
- In Queue — The email is queued but not yet sent. This can happen when a sending window, rate limit, or user-level frequency limit is delaying delivery.
- Sent — Appcues sent the email. It still needs to be accepted by the recipient's email provider to count as delivered. Emails are not sent to users on suppression lists or to invalid/malicious addresses.
- Delivered — The email was sent and accepted by the recipient's email provider.
- Opened — The recipient opened the email. Open rate is calculated as a percentage of delivered.
- Clicked — The recipient clicked a link in the email. Click rate is calculated as a percentage of delivered.
- Unsubscribed — The recipient clicked the unsubscribe link and was added to the Unsubscribed suppression list. Unsubscribe rate is calculated as a percentage of sent.
- Bounced — Delivery failed. An email can soft-bounce and be retried for up to 8 hours before being marked as bounced.

Skipped — Appcues did not attempt to send the email for various reasons, such as:
- The recipient is on a suppression list.
- The email address is invalid.
- The recipient is dangerous or malicious. This means that it is considered high risk and should not be sent to, as it could harm your sender reputation by being associated with spam or other malicious activities; this could include spam traps, addresses on known blacklists, or addresses with suspicious domain characteristics like newly created domains or subdomains often used by spammers.
Click the user count next to any metric to see the list of individual users.

Push analytics
Click any Mobile Push node to see engagement metrics for the selected period:
Sent — The number of push notifications sent.
Opened — The number of sent notifications that were opened.

Finish analytics
Click the Finish node to see the completion rate: the percentage of users who satisfied the finish criteria out of those who started. A daily chart compares starts and finishes side by side.
Only users who started the Workflow within the selected date range are counted in Finish analytics. Users who finished during the selected period but started before it are excluded, so the finish rate reflects the true conversion of a cohort.

Messages summary
The Finish node also shows how many messages were sent to users who started during the selected period. A user counts as "Reached" by a message if they were sent a push notification or had an email delivered. If a goal or segment is used as finish criteria, you'll also see how many users who received each message went on to finish.
These counts may differ from the metrics on individual Email or Push nodes. The per-node metrics include all users regardless of when they started, while the Finish node only counts users who started within the selected date range.

User lists and export
Most metrics include a clickable user count that opens a list of individual users. Click Export on any user list to download it as a CSV.
